Mechanical Engineering Technologists and Technicians Salary in New Hampshire

Ranked #33 of 44 · NH

8.2% below U.S. average
Mean annual salary $70,080 ≈ $34/hr
Median annual salary $66,740
Employment 570

Salary Distribution (10th–90th percentile)

P10 $54,570P25 $61,520 Median $66,740P75 $78,880P90 $85,490

About 80% of mechanical engineering technologists and technicianss in New Hampshire earn between $54,570 and $85,490. The blue band is the middle 50% (P25–P75); the dot marks the median.

The mean mechanical engineering technologists and technicians salary in New Hampshire is $70,080, about 8.2% below the U.S. average ($76,380). That works out to roughly $34/hr at 2,080 hours per year.

Metro Areas in New Hampshire

Metro areaMedianMeanEmployment
Northern New Hampshire nonmetropolitan area $78,040 $74,240 110
Manchester-Nashua, NH $74,730 $71,520 230
